Stickam Goes Mobile!

Introducing Stickam Mobile:

Free yourself from the wired and often clunky bondage of computers and Go Live on Stickam from your own mobile phone anywhere!

We’ve finally release the beta version of Stickam Mobile, which will be available for all Nokia Series 60 3rd Edition platform phones.  Stickam Mobile has been tested on the Nokia N95 and Nokia N80 phones but it should work on any Nokia S60 phone.

Stickam Mobile will allow you to take your live broadcasts from the indoor confines of a room to the vast and open spaces of the outdoors.  Your mobile broadcasts will work much like your traditional broadcasts from your computer:

- Read text chat: anything users in your room are typing will appear on your phone.

- Captions: type a caption to be overlaid on your player explaining what your doing or where you are.

- Privacy settings: allow anyone, members only, or friends only to enter the chat.

- Record your stream: You can choose to have your mobile broadcasts AUTOMATICALLY recorded and uploaded to your Stickam profile and player.  Each video of your mobile broadcasts will be intuitively titled with the your scrolling live caption.
